You'll never forget them. Aletha. Desiree. Veronica. Debra. Janeen. Louise. Six black baby boomers whose paths crisscross and collide in a wickedly funny, emotionally charged rollercoaster ride of love and hate, jealousy and passion, ambition and desire. They're gingersnaps--spicy and hard, brown and bold--women who refuse to let their cookies crumble when faced with a challenge.

This reigning queen of the talk shows makes a hurricane look like a breeze--but a royal snag in her love life changes her into a shooting star.

Since she's a sister-friend Sigmund Freud, many women "lie" on her couch--but some minds are beyond therapy.

The executive producer of The Aletha Brown Show is a master juggler--until the daddy of her newborn baby takes his act on the road.

What's harder than pushing forty is your overbearing mother pushing you to find a man--in all the wrong directions.

This hot young interior decorator has finally found a man with style--but his favorite pattern is about to clash with her romantic fantasies big-time.

When this controversial ex-nun and bestselling author of Black How to Find One, How to Get One, How to Keep One promotes her book it's a riot--literally.

Rollicking, poignant, and keenly observed, Gingersnaps is a remarkable debut. For what happens when all these friends, lovers, relatives, and associates prepare for a Christmas party in Connecticut is not to be believed. And even if there are no "White Christmas" carols being sung, the chestnuts will definitely be roasting.
